Rethinking turnkey competence How MAPAL uses holistic manufacturing solutions to speed up processes, reduce risks and secure the future

Turnkey solutions are becoming increasingly important in modern manufacturing. They constitute holistic concepts where the solution provider takes full responsibility for planning, implementing and optimising a production process.

This not only involves the supply of individual components, but also the intelligent combination of machines, tools, fixtures and digital services. A sophisticated turnkey concept offers customers maximum efficiency and minimal interfaces, representing a very secure investment – especially in times of complex requirements and increasing demands on quality. From project analysis to production ramp-up

With its turnkey solutions, MAPAL offers a comprehensive service package for the development and implementation of complete machining processes – from the initial project analysis right through to series production. The aim is to optimally coordinate all process steps, thereby achieving high process reliability, maximum performance and cost-effective manufacturing processes.

Building on this, the machining process is designed using the most cost-effective machining technology, and the tools are supplied ready for use. Simulations, NC programme generation and collision checks ensure a high level of process stability even before the actual machining takes place.

As a central element of every turnkey project, MAPAL develops and manufactures the appropriate clamping fixtures. The entire implementation – from design and production through to delivery ready for use, including dimensional and functional testing, collision analysis and comprehensive technical documentation – is handled by a single source. This is underpinned by the company’s in-house expertise and capacity in fixture manufacturing.

MAPAL also relies on a complete 3D simulation chain. The fixture is digitally embedded in the real machine environment, and all tools and NC programmes are checked for collisions. Detailed reports, 3D visualisations and close reviews with the customer ensure a smooth production ramp-up without any surprises.
